Are you ready for pumpkins, haunted houses, and trick-or-treating? We certainly are! There’s no shortage of activities around the area, including here in the Halloween Capital of Texas. Collin County Judge Chris Hill gave Celina the title back in 2021, and the city lives up to its name with the annual Beware of the Square event Downtown!

Celina: Beware of the Square

Bring out your zombies, Jedis, and princesses for a day of spooky and sweet fun! You’ll have plenty to do, see, and munch on. There’s trick-or-treating and a Kids Zone for the munchkins. Everyone can enjoy the magic show and personalize pumpkins for free at the painting booth. Then there’s the spooky part — prepare to be thrilled in the Escape Rooms. We heard that’s where all the zombies hang out! Enter the Haunted House at your own risk because the Celina Theatre Dept. corralled all the local monsters. Bring a pal to hold on to, and stick around for the Thriller flash mob and an evening showing of Hotel Transylvania. There’ll also be vendor booths and food and drink stands. Gunter: Preston Trail Farms

If you’re looking for the perfect pumpkins, take a short drive to Preston Trail Farms in Gunter. Known as the Big Orange Pumpkin Farm, this is one of the biggest patches in DFW and was named a top patch by the Dallas Morning News GuideLive.com. Not only can you choose the perfect pumpkin, but you can make an entire day of your trip! You can take hay rides, traverse the hay maze, enjoy the petting zoo, and have lunch in the cafe.

Dallas: Dallas Arboretum

Take a trip to the Dallas Arboretum to frolic in an expansive outdoor village, also named a top DFW pumpkin patch. Your kids will love this year’s theme “It’s the Great Pumpkin Charlie Brown!” The Peanuts Gang will be there in the village and maze. Be prepared to stay the whole day — just seeing the 100,000 pumpkins, gourds, and squash will take a while. There are also daily special programs, tastings, classes, and entertainment. State Fair of Texas

And finally, is it even Fall without a trip to the State Fair of Texas? Ever seen a Soap Bubble Circus? We haven’t either! You must see this Guinness World Record-breaker that features a tightrope-walking snowman and an exploding volcano. And who doesn’t love dinosaurs? The fair has 10 life-sized dinos!
